When It’s Time to Get Your A/c Repaired
Is the level of comfort in your house fal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le issues that, if disregarded, might cause more extreme repair work or the requirement for an early replacement of your a/c unit. While a unit that won’t turn on is a clear indication that you need repair work, there are other, less obvious problems. If you recognize with the more subtle indications of a issue with your air conditioning, you will be able to get in touch with a professional service specialist earlier instead of later on.
If any of the following apply, one of our Missouri AC repair experts advises that you give us a call:
- You are incurring an boost in the amount of money required to spend for your regular monthly utility costs: Inefficient operation of your ac system can be brought on by a variety of various problems, including leaking 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a malfunctioning thermostat. This means that it needs to work more difficult to keep your home cool, which will result in a considerable boost in the amount that you pay in energy costs.
- You only discover hot air coming out of your vents: First things initially, ensure you have not unintentionally set the thermostat to the incorrect temperature by inspecting it. If that is not the case, then you probably have a issue on the inside of your a/c unit, and you must get it inspected by a expert.
- You are seeing a greater hum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the primary function of your air conditioner, it is responsible for regulating the humidity level within your home or commercial structure.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of wetness in the air, which can cause the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is important that you get this matter fixed as quickly as humanly feasible, especially for the sake of your safety.
- The airflow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ide range of factors that can result in inadequate airflow. We will need to perform a detailed inspection in order to find out whether the issue is the outcome of a clogged air filter, an issue with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or blocked air ducts.
- You observe that there is a significant amount of wetness in the location around your system: Condensation is a natural incident, however it shouldn’t be present in excessive amounts.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a clogged drain tube if you notice any excess moisture or pooling water in the area.
- Weird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an a/c to develop some background noise while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, squealing,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an apparent indication that something requires to be fixed.
- It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your a/c unit. If you have cold and hot locations around your home, your unit will not shut down, or it will not start, it could be because of a problem with the thermostat. If your unit will not begin, it might also be due to the fact that it won’t turn off.
- Foul odors are coming from your unit: There may be a issue with your air conditioning if you smell anything burning or a musty odor. These smells can be caused by a range of factors, consisting of mold development and charred circuitry.
- Your system rotates often in between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have chosen on the thermostat, a/c unit are configured to turn off automatically. Despite this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ises
There are a couple of noises that must not be heard coming from air conditioners although they do not run completely sil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a shrieking to a grinding to a clicking noise. These specific sounds usually suggest that there is a problem within the cooling system that has to be fixed by a professional of in Jackson County.
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following must be consisted of:
- Banging: The problem is generally the compressor in an a/c unit that is making a banging sound. This component of the air conditioning unit is responsible for delivering refrigerant to the numerous other parts of the unit in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or parts might relax as the AC system ages. This noise is caused by the parts walking around and rattling and banging into one another.
-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the air conditioning system might produce a sound similar to shrieking or screeching if the motor is working poorly. Typically, a malfunctioning fan belt or damaged b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Turn off the air conditioning right away and get in touch with a professional for repairs whenever you hear a screeching noise.
-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never a great sign to hear originating from any kind of mechanical things. Pistons inside the compressor might have broken, which might result in this grinding sound originating from the air conditioner.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it generally shows that the compressor itself has to be changed. The complete AC system might need to be replaced depending upon the model of a/c and how old it is.
- Clicking: It is very common for an air conditioning system to make a clicking sound when it at first swit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a problem with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working correctly.
